# RenderBarn Environments

Welcome aboard! RenderBarn is our video transcoding farm, and it lives in three places: sandbox, staging, and prod. Sandbox is where you can break things freely — jobs there run on spot workers and get wiped weekly. Staging shares the same encoder presets as prod but caps concurrency, so don't panic if your test jobs queue up. Prod deploys go out Tuesdays only. Each environment picks up its behavior from the values below.

config for kahag-tafop:
WENWYN_PIN=7412
WENWYN_TENANT=fenion
WENWYN_METRICS_HOST=metrics.wenwyn.zemvarnet.local
WENWYN_SEAL=seal_cafee3b9
WENWYN_STANDBY_TEAM=praox

Context: Ardenfell line margins slipped three points over two quarters. Drivers: input steel costs, aggressive discounting at the Westmoor branch, and a stale price book. Proposal: uplift list prices four percent, tighten discount authority to regional level, sunset the two lowest-margin SKUs. Risk: volume loss at Halverton accounts, estimated under two percent. Decision requested at Thursday's review. Modelling assumptions are in the appendix pack. The commercial reasoning leadership wants kept close is noted directly below.

board note of tajop-yajof: The finance team signed off on a budget of $77.6 million for Project Pramir.

Finance Review Summary — Corvane Product Line Pricing

Prepared for sales leads.

Our review of the Corvane line shows current list prices sit roughly 8% below comparable offerings, while gross margin has slipped to 31% due to component cost inflation. We recommend a staged increase: 4% at the next catalog refresh, with a further 3% contingent on renewal rates holding. Discount authority should be tightened to 10% without director approval. Volume customers will receive advance notice. The rationale tied to our broader plans is noted below.

board note of tahog-yagef: Headcount on the Ralael team goes from 9 to 80 by the end of April. Gross margin on Ralael came in at 15 percent against a plan of 5 percent.